Is analytical or numerical more accurate?

Is analytical or numerical more accurate?

Analytical is exact; numerical is approximate. For example, some differential equations cannot be solved exactly (analytic or closed form solution) and we must rely on numerical techniques to solve them.

What is the difference between numerical and analytical methods?

An analytical solution involves framing the problem in a well-understood form and calculating the exact solution. A numerical solution means making guesses at the solution and testing whether the problem is solved well enough to stop.

What is analytical method numerical method experimental method?

Analytical methods are the most rigorous ones, providing exact solutions, but they become hard to use for complex problems. Numerical methods have become popular with the development of the computing capabilities, and although they give approximate solutions, have sufficient accuracy for engineering purposes.

What are numerical methods used for?

Numerical methods for ordinary differential equations are methods used to find numerical approximations to the solutions of ordinary differential equations (ODEs). Their use is also known as “numerical integration”, although this term can also refer to the computation of integrals.

Which method is the most accurate for solving initial value problem of an ordinary differential equation?

Runge Kutta method
Runge Kutta method is a technique for approximating the solution of ordinary differential equation. This technique was developed around 1900 by the mathematicians Carl Runge and Wilhelm Kutta. Runge Kutta method is popular because it is efficient and used in most computer programs for differential equation.

Which dimensionless numbers is used in free convection?

The Grashof number (Gr) is a dimensionless number in fluid dynamics and heat transfer which approximates the ratio of the buoyancy to viscous force acting on a fluid. It frequently arises in the study of situations involving natural convection and is analogous to the Reynolds number.
